Open the Files app, then tap the ellipsis ( ...) icon in the upper-right corner of the Browse pane and tap Connect to Server. In the Server field, enter the network address of the SMB using the format smb://IP Address. For example, smb://192.168.1.12. In the next screen, type in the username and password for the server.

WebAug 5, 2024 · Windows key + R, type optionalfeatures.exe and press enter You will get this: Image is no longer available. Tick the box " SMB 1.0/CIFS Client ", and press OK! (it will take a while to complete the action) You will be prompted to reboot: make sure you have closed everything and reboot! (it will look as if you have triggered a Windows update)
